How Tomatoes Boost a Healthy Gut Microbiome

For the majority of people, incorporating tomatoes into their diet is a fantastic way to promote digestive health. These versatile fruits are rich in several components that act as powerful allies for your stomach and gut.

The Role of Fiber and Water in Digestion

Tomatoes contain fiber, which is crucial for a smooth-running digestive system. Fiber adds bulk to your stool, aiding its movement through the digestive tract and preventing constipation. With a high water content (around 95%), tomatoes also help hydrate the body, softening stool and promoting regular bowel movements.

Prebiotic Effects of Tomatoes

Tomatoes contain prebiotic compounds that nourish beneficial gut bacteria. Research indicates tomato consumption can increase beneficial microbes like Bifidobacterium longum and Lactobacillus Plantarum, essential for a healthy gut. By acting as a prebiotic, tomatoes contribute to a diverse and balanced gut microbiome, linked to overall health.

Antioxidants Combat Gut Inflammation

Tomatoes are known for lycopene, a powerful antioxidant providing their red color. Lycopene helps reduce oxidative stress and inflammation, including in the gut. Its anti-inflammatory properties can help maintain a healthier gut environment.

Potential Downsides for Sensitive Stomachs

While beneficial for many, tomatoes' nutritional profile can cause issues for some. Understanding these sensitivities helps in enjoying them without discomfort.

Acidity and Acid Reflux

Tomatoes are acidic (typically below pH 4.6). For individuals with GERD or a sensitive stomach, this acidity can trigger or worsen heartburn and indigestion. The acid can relax the lower esophageal sphincter (LES), allowing stomach acid to flow into the esophagus.

Fructose and Bloating

Tomatoes contain fructose, a natural sugar. Some people with IBS or fructose intolerance have difficulty absorbing fructose. This can lead to fermentation in the colon, causing gas, bloating, and other digestive issues. Fiber, especially if intake increases quickly, can also cause temporary bloating.

The Impact of Preparation on Digestion

How you prepare tomatoes affects their stomach impact. Cooked and raw tomatoes have different benefits and drawbacks.

Feature Raw Tomatoes Cooked Tomatoes
Lycopene Bioavailability Lower absorption by the body. Higher absorption due to heating breaking down cell walls.
Vitamin C Content Higher, as heat can degrade some vitamin C. Slightly lower, though still a good source.
Ease of Digestion Can be harder to digest for sensitive individuals due to skin and seeds. Generally easier to digest as heat softens fibers.
Acidity Levels Can trigger acid reflux in sensitive people. Can be more concentrated and potentially more aggravating for severe acid reflux.
Best for... Maximizing vitamin C and quick nutritional boost. Increasing lycopene absorption and promoting easier digestion.

Tips for Incorporating Tomatoes into Your Diet

For those with sensitive digestion, adjustments can help you enjoy tomatoes with less discomfort.

  • Cook and Peel: Cooking softens tomatoes for easier digestion. Peeling and removing seeds further reduces irritation for very sensitive stomachs.
  • Eat in Moderation: Keep portions small, especially with acid reflux, to prevent excess stomach acid.
  • Pair with Alkaline Foods: Eating tomatoes with alkaline foods like leafy greens, cucumbers, and avocados can help neutralize acidity.
  • Avoid Eating Late: Don't eat tomato dishes late at night, as lying down soon after can increase acid reflux risk.
  • Choose Low-Acid Varieties: Varieties like yellow tomatoes have lower acid content and may be better for sensitive individuals.

The Gut Microbiome and Tomato Benefits

The link between tomatoes and the gut microbiome is significant. Prebiotic compounds in tomatoes and seeds nourish specific gut bacteria like Bifidobacteriaceae, changing the microbial community. This can improve gut barrier integrity and produce beneficial short-chain fatty acids (SCFAs) important for gut health. Research, including human studies, continues to show how diet, like eating tomatoes, influences our gut microbes.
